Beautiful historic 3 bedroom home (the 1st original school house in formerly named Junction and later Turner, now known as West Chicago) filled with grand rooms & an original wide stair case ~ Newer kitchen (2013) with oak cabinets, spacious counter tops, large island & SS appliances ~ Expansive family room & living room combination perfect for large family gatherings ~ Glass French doors leading from the family room to a roomy and bright breakfast area with sliding glass doors overlooking a tiered deck, paver patio, garden areas, shed, fire pit, privacy fenced yard & exterior basement entrance ~ 1st floor office/den ~ Voluminous dining room ~ Vast master bedroom with sitting room ~ Dual zone with NEST thermostats ~ Recent tear off roof (2013) ~ Two car garage access off alley, driveway in front (plenty of additional parking) ~ Only 3 blocks to Downtown, Restaurants, Metra, Library & Shopping ~ 2 Stories with over 2200 square feet waiting for new owners.
